State Meeting Planning Committee

 

Report from ASPIRE-MT State Planning Committee (SPC)
Submitted by Dan Benge, President-Elect

  1. The State Planning Committee (SPC) began the task of developing proposed guidelines for the TRiO Achievers Luncheon. Robbie Sullivan took the lead on this project and has developed an excellent proposal to be reviewed and hopefully adopted at the ASPIRE Regional Conference.
     
  2. The committee surveyed dates for the state meetings and selected April 5-6. Darlene Sampson and Joyce Kronholm have secured the Jorgenson Hotel for the conference site and stay. Room rates are $62.00 per night.
     
  3. Tom Mortenson, of the PELL Institute, is interested in coming to our conference and the cost would be his travel expenses. He will not charge us a fee for speaking. With Tom tentatively coming to Montana, the SPC and GRC could set up other speaking opportunities with Legislators, University Administrators, BOR, CHE and OPI.
     
  4. Ideally we would like to have a reception for the legislators as we had done two years ago. It was very successful and a significant number of legislators were in attendance. There has been tentative discussion of having our TRiO achievers speak at the reception with the legislators present and also speaking at the Rotunda. The luncheon would be to honor them for their achievements and would not necessarily have to speak again.
     
  5. Michelle Watson volunteered to be the conference registration chairperson.
     
  6. A survey will be handed out at the regional meeting to determine workshop topics for attendees.
